A BILL
To terminate certain waivers of sanctions with respect to Iran issued
in connection with the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action, and for
other purposes.
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the
United States of America in Congress assembled,
SECTION 1. TERMINATION OF CERTAIN WAIVERS OF SANCTIONS WITH RESPECT TO
NUCLEAR ACTIVITIES IN OR WITH IRAN.
(a) In General.--Effective on the date of the enactment of this
Act, any waiver of the application of sanctions provided for under
sections 1244, 1245, 1246, and 1247 of the Iran Freedom and Counter-
Proliferation Act of 2012 (22 U.S.C. 8803, 8804, 8805, and 8806) for or
to enable an activity described in subsection (b) is terminated, and
the President may not issue a new such waiver for such an activity on
or after such date of enactment.
(b) Activities Described.--An activity described in this subsection
is a nuclear activity in or with Iran with respect to which a waiver
described in subsection (a) was issued in connection with the Joint
Comprehensive Plan of Action, including the following:
(1) The Arak reactor redesign.
(2) The transfer into Iran of enriched uranium for the
Tehran Research Reactor.
(3) The modification of 2 centrifuge cascades at the Fordow
facility for nonsensitive purposes.
(c)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action Defined.--In this section,
the term ``Joint Comprehensive Plan of Action'' means the Joint
Comprehensive Plan of Action signed at Vienna on July 14, 2015, by Iran
and by France, Germany, the Russian Federation, the People's Republic
of China, the United Kingdom, and the United States, and all
implementing materials and agreements related to the Joint
Comprehensive Plan of Action.
